Google builds consumer and enterprise software and services including Search, Android, YouTube, Chrome, Maps, Gmail, and Google Cloud. Its business model centers on digital advertising and paid cloud, software, and hardware offerings (e.g., Pixel and Nest) for consumers, developers, and organizations. Founded in 1998 and headquartered in Mountain View, California, Google operates globally as a subsidiary of Alphabet Inc.
